I'm fascinated with the way Ichiro puts the bat on the ball. I really only saw his last at bat last night but he was looking fastball inner half and he could foul off every breaking ball on the outer half at will. It was very Gwynn like. The swings are different but the results were the same. He's only been in the league 7 years and he has 1600+ hits, pretty amazing player.
